Carillion

Cabinet Office written question – answered at on 18 December 2018.

Alert me about debates like this

Photo of James Frith James Frith Labour, Bury North

To ask the Minister for the Cabinet Office, whether he is taking steps to ensure that existing Carillion project sub-contractors are given priority consideration when tenders are being reissued.

Photo of Oliver Dowden Oliver Dowden The Parliamentary Secretary, Cabinet Office

It is illegal to favour specific suppliers in public tendering exercises. Subcontractors are appointed by prime contractors, and Government has no involvement with the allocation of sub-contractors for public contracts.

The Official Receiver is the official contact for subcontractors who worked on Carillion projects.
